From: Patrick Palka Date: Fri, 4 Apr 2014 19:36:00 +0000 (+0700) Subject: re PR c++/44613 (Declaring an array with non-constant length inside a switch corrupts... X-Git-Tag: basepoints/gcc-5~76 X-Git-Url: http://git.ipfire.org/cgi-bin/gitweb.cgi?a=commitdiff_plain;h=0450fc0b5172c89c5f4699918b8c9fab0cc4b8ce;p=thirdparty%2Fgcc.git re PR c++/44613 (Declaring an array with non-constant length inside a switch corrupts stack pointer.) PR c++/44613 * semantics.c (add_stmt): Set STATEMENT_LIST_HAS_LABEL. * decl.c (cp_finish_decl): Create a new BIND_EXPR before instantiating a variable-sized type.
